Picking End Mill Devices: Selection and Applications
Selecting the appropriate end mill is critical for ensuring superb performance in machining tasks. Several considerations influence here the decision, including the material being machined , the intended appearance, and the kind of shape being formed. Common end mills exist in various geometries , such as flat, chamfered corner, and hemispherical , each suited for particular applications . For example , a flat end mill is ideal for creating square cavities , while a spherical rotary cutter shines in creating complex surfaces . In addition, evaluate the type of the rotary cutter – usually solid carbide for stronger workpiece and high-speed steel for less demanding materials .

Improving Efficiency with Grooving End Mills
In achieving peak results when profile operations, thoughtful selection and employment of profile end mills is critical. Evaluate factors such as flute number, coating, and design to align with the material being machined. Moreover, implementing suitable cutting parameters – including advance, depth of cut, and coolant usage – considerably influences tool longevity and surface quality.
Here's a list of key areas to focus on:
- Select the correct end mill based on material and required finish.
- Optimize cutting speed and feed for best results.
- Ensure adequate coolant delivery to reduce heat.
- Regularly inspect tools for wear and replace as needed.
By adhering to these guidelines, you can significantly improve your grooving processes and minimize waste.
Choosing the Right End Mill Set for Grooving Tasks
Selecting an appropriate end mill group for grooving processes requires thorough evaluation . Several grooving cuts and materials demand distinct end mill form . Generally, high-helix end mills are favored for effective slotting and grooving, providing better chip evacuation and reduced heat generation. Think about the workpiece's hardness and the required slot dimension when selecting your purchase .
